What Are Group Buy SEO Tools?
Group Buy SEO tools refer to a shared subscription model where a group of users pools their resources to collectively access premium SEO tools at a significantly reduced price.
To illustrate, imagine you want access to Ahrefs, but the monthly cost of $99 feels too steep. Instead, with a Group Buy service, you may only pay around $10-$15 to access the same features. Providers of Group Buy services purchase premium subscriptions of tools and then redistribute access to users, often under restricted conditions.
This model is designed to make professional-grade SEO tools accessible to individuals and small businesses that otherwise couldn’t afford them.

How Do Group Buy SEO Tools Work?
The Group Buy SEO model is straightforward. Here’s how it typically operates:
- Subscription Purchase:
A service provider invests in premium SEO tools with full platform access.
- Access Distribution:
The provider shares access with multiple users, dividing the cost significantly.
- Access Mediums:
Users usually access tools via a shared account or proprietary platform provided by the Group Buy service.
- Terms and Limitations:
Some restrictions may apply, such as limited features or one active session per account. Providers may also manage access through secure browser extensions or Android apps.

Cons to Keep in Mind
While there are undeniable advantages, Group Buy SEO tools come with a few potential drawbacks:
1. Legal Gray Area
Many Group Buy providers operate in a legal gray zone, as sharing accounts may violate the licensing terms of the original platforms.
2. Limited Features
Due to shared access, some functionalities may be restricted or unavailable to ensure fairness across users.
3. Security Concerns
Using shared accounts could compromise your data security. Always vet the service provider to avoid phishing risks and fraud.
4. Reliability
Some providers may not offer continuous uptime or dependable customer support. Frequent technical issues are not uncommon.
5. Ethical Considerations
Using Group Buy tools might go against the ethical practices of respecting software licensing terms and compensating original developers.
